Unlocking the Power of ABAC Security Groups for Technology Managers

Understanding the intricacies of security management is crucial for technology managers striving to safeguard their organizations. Attribute-Based Access Control (ABAC) is a modern approach to security, offering more flexibility than traditional role-based models. This blog post aims to shed light on ABAC security groups, presenting a practical perspective tailored for technology managers eager to optimize their security strategies.

What Are ABAC Security Groups?

ABAC, or Attribute-Based Access Control, is a method that uses attributes (such as user roles, locations, and actions) to determine who can access specific data or systems. Unlike Role-Based Access Control (RBAC), which assigns permissions based on predefined roles, ABAC allows for more granular and dynamic access decisions.

Why ABAC Over Traditional Models?
As organizations grow, the limitations of static role assignment become apparent. ABAC provides several advantages:

  • Flexibility: Access decisions consider a wide array of attributes, allowing for nuanced control.
  • Scalability: ABAC can accommodate growing data and user environments with minimal reconfiguration.
  • Contextual Access: Permissions can be tailored based on context, like time of access or user location.

Implementing ABAC Security Groups

For technology managers, implementing ABAC means rethinking how user access is managed. Here's a straightforward guide:

1. Identify Key Attributes

Determine what attributes are relevant to your organization. Attributes could include:

  • User characteristics (e.g., department, job level)
  • Environmental factors (e.g., location, time of day)
  • Resource attributes (e.g., data sensitivity levels)

2. Establish Policies

Create access policies that define how attributes interact. For instance:

  • "Allow HR department employees to access personnel files during business hours."
  • "Deny access to financial data for users outside the finance department after hours."

3. Use ABAC-Enabled Tools

Adopt tools that support ABAC. These tools should:

  • Offer flexibility in defining and modifying attributes and policies.
  • Ensure seamless integration with existing systems to avoid disruptions.

Best Practices for Managing ABAC

  • Regularly Review and Update: Security needs evolve, and so should your ABAC policies.
  • Educate Your Team: Ensure that everyone involved understands how ABAC works and how to manage it.
  • Monitor for Compliance: Conduct regular audits to ensure that policies are followed and that the system is secure.

See It Live with Hoop.dev

Implementing ABAC may sound complex, but technology managers can streamline the process. Hoop.dev enables you to see ABAC in action swiftly, with intuitive setups that demonstrate the model's benefits in just minutes. Secure your organization and experience the flexibility of ABAC by exploring it live with Hoop.dev today!

By harnessing the power of ABAC security groups, technology managers can establish a robust security framework that addresses modern challenges efficiently. Start reaping the benefits of flexible, scalable, and contextual access control today.